Bookkeeping And Accounting Clerks
Career and Education Info
Job Numbers and Growth
The count of bookkeeping and accounting clerks working in the US is about 2,114,000. Unemployment for this career is low compared to other careers.
Part-Time Work and Self-Employment
A government survey revealed that 25% of employees work only part of the time. Bookkeeping and accounting clerks who work as their own boss represent 7% of the total.
Training and Education
Many employers require moderate-term on-the-job training from job applicants. Bachelor's degrees are held by 16% of employees. People with some college experience but no degree make up 50% of bookkeeping and accounting clerks. The highest level of education for for 34% of workers was a high school diploma. Area Job Conditions
There are comparatively more jobs of this type in Great Falls (Montana), Casper (Wyoming), and Missoula (Montana), and comparatively fewer in Warner Robins (Georgia), Ann Arbor (Michigan), and Jackson (Tennessee).
The earning potential for bookkeeping and accounting clerks appears to be highest in San Jose (California), San Francisco (California), and Bridgeport (Connecticut), and lowest (comparatively speaking) in McAllen (Texas), Laredo (Texas), and Weirton (West Virginia).
